Athena of Piraeus
In this great statue in bronze Athena is dressed with peplos and
helmet with crest, she had a statuette (Victory), a owl or a cup in the
right hand, and a shield or a lance in the left hand.
This notable statue was discovered in 1959.
Bronze, Height 235 cm.
About 340-375 BCE
Piraeus, Archaeological Museum
